You will have to open the hood and disconnect the battery terminals to reset the computer. Before hooking up the battery cables, the vehicle will need to be locked as it was before the alarm was tripped. Then the alarm could be disabled with the key to the car. Car alarms rely on the electronic component of the vehicle, and disconnecting the battery should both silence the siren and reset your alarm. Open up the hood, locate the battery, and with a wrench, remove the negative terminal. Then reconnect it after a minute has passed.
Replace the battery and see if that resolves it. If the alarm to continues to be triggered, then you may have a wider electrical fault with the vehicle. Electrical issues such as a weak battery, a faulty alternator, or loose connections can cause the alarm to malfunction.

To stop your car alarm, simply put your key into the driver`s-side door lock and turn. If the alarm still doesn`t turn off, get inside and turn your key in the ignition. Starting up the car should silence the alarm.
Locate the fuse box containing the alarm fuse. It is usually located on the dashboard by the driver`s door, in front of your left knee. You may find the alarm fuse in this fuse box. If you do not find an alarm fuse inside of the car, look in the fuse box under the hood on the driver`s side.

The design of a car`s door lock sensor means that rain can seep through the door lock actuator connector, which causes the car alarm to go off. Its internal wirings can also wear out and fail too. How can I fix it? Sealing the connector with protective grease and identifying the source of the leak fixes the issue.
